Nestlé reports beginning raw materials inventory of 3,815 and ending raw materials inventory of 3,499 (both numbers in millions

of Swiss francs). Assume Nestlé purchased 13,860 and used 14,176 (both amounts in millions of Swiss francs) in raw materials during the year. Compute raw materials inventory turnover and the number of days’ sales in raw materials inventory.

Answer:

3.88 times; 90 days

Explanation:

Given that,

Beginning raw materials inventory = 3,815

Ending raw materials inventory = 3,499

Raw materials purchased = 13,860

Raw materials used = 14,176

Average inventory:

= (Beginning raw materials + Ending raw materials) ÷ 2

= (3,815 + 3,499) ÷ 2

= 7,314 ÷ 2

= 3,657

Raw material inventory turnover:

= Raw material used ÷ Average inventory

= 14,176 ÷ 3,657

= 3.88 times

Days sales in inventory:

= (Ending inventory ÷ Raw material used) × 365 days

= (3,499 ÷ 14,176) × 365 days

= 90 (Approx)

According to the scenario, the given data are as follows:

(a) Present value = $3,000

Future value = $6,000

Time period = 10 years

So, we can calculate the annual rate of return by using following formula:

Rate of return = (( FV ÷ PV)^1/t  -1)

= (( $6,000 ÷ $3,000)^1/10 -1)

= (2)^0.1 - 1

= 1.07177346254 - 1

= .07177 or 7.17%

(b) Present value = $12,000

Rate of interest (r) = 15%

Time period = 10 year

So, we can calculate the Future value by using following formula:

FV = PV × ( 1+r)^t

= $12,000 × ( 1 + 15%)^10

= $12,000 × 4.04555773571

= $48,546.69
